Listed by Ray White CanberraNestled in the tightly held Allchin Circuit, this remarkable family home offers an exceptional blend of space, style, and serenity. Conveniently positioned close to the bus stop, it provides easy access to main town centres and school runs, while still delivering a private, nature-filled sanctuary surrounded by captivating mountain vistas.
Set on a sprawling 1153m2 parcel with only one neighbour, the home has been thoughtfully designed and extensively renovated to deliver an impressive lifestyle across two levels. From the moment you step inside, the formal entry sets the tone for what lies beyond - an expansive residence with versatile spaces that seamlessly cater to the needs of modern or multi generational family living.
To the right of the foyer, relax or entertain friends in the formal lounge featuring soaring raked ceilings, the sense of space accentuated by the mezzanine-style dining room. Complete with customised cabinetry this formal dining space showcases breathtaking views that will leave guests captivated. The adjoining kitchen is a true showstopper, offering ample bench and storage space along with quality appliances to make daily living effortless. Enjoy family informal meals in the large, open-plan family room which connects seamlessly to a substantial covered deck. There is ample space for friends and family, where you can relax, entertain, and take in the stunning outlook.
The master suite, located on this level, offers a private retreat with its own study area and ensuite. Did we mention the time-saving laundry shute direct from the built in wardrobe to the laundry? Look for the hidden door to attic-style storage.
Near the entry, the guest bedroom provides stylish accommodation with a recently renovated ensuite and walk-in wardrobe. The lower level is a haven for children or a home office, featuring three additional bedrooms, all with custom storage, a contemporary bathroom, and an oversized laundry with a convenient chute from upstairs bedroom. The standout feature is the enormous rumpus room, spacious enough to accommodate a pool table, gym setup, or both - a space the whole family will enjoy.
For n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ts, the location is unparalleled. Practically on the edge of the Canberra Centenary Trail, you have direct access to Cooleman Ridge and McQuoids Hill Nature Reserves, while the Tuggeranong BMX park is just a short ride away.
This exceptional home is a rare gem in one of the area's most desirable neighborhoods, offering the perfect setup for multigenerational living.
